21st Century Fox to Sponsor 2014 Special Olympics USA Games

21st Century Fox, the world’s premier portfolio of cable, broadcast, film, pay TV and satellite assets spanning six continents, has announced it has become the Founding Partner of the 2014 Special Olympics USA Games, which will be held June 14-21, 2014.

With a reach of nearly 1.5 billion subscribers in more than 100 local languages, 21st Century Fox will serve as the Official Presenting Media Sponsor and will provide broad exposure for the 2014 Special Olympics USA Games across its U.S. channels which include FOX News Channel, FOX Business Network, FOX Broadcasting, FOX Sports, FX, National Geographic Channel, and 28 local stations, as well as FOX Sports 1, which will air a one-hour recap special.

“We are ecstatic about the opportunity to join forces with 21st Century Fox in a landmark partnership that will place a spotlight, across a multitude of platforms, on the 2014 Special Olympics USA Games – an event that we know will be the largest, most dynamic, and most innovative national Games in the history of Special Olympics in the United States,” said TJ Nelligan, Chairman & CEO, 2014 USA Games. “The commitment by 21st Century Fox is unparalleled for any Special Olympics USA Games and speaks volumes about the company’s willingness to use all of its assets to showcase the abilities of our athletes, including a highlight show produced by fellow Games’ Founding Partner WWE of all the competition and special events of the 2014 USA Games and broadcast on its newest premier channel, FOX Sports 1.”

As Presenting Media Sponsor of the 2014 USA Games, 21st Century Fox has committed to media exposure across its cable and broadcast networks as well as its local stations, most notably WNYW and WWOR in New York and WTXF in Philadelphia.

“It is an honor for 21st Century Fox to partner with the 2014 Special Olympics USA Games to showcase the important work they do and to inspire our audiences with the thousands of individual stories of dignity and courage that are at the heart of the USA Games,” said Julie Henderson, EVP, Chief Communications Officer, 21st Century Fox.

JD Sports Gets Naming Rights to Bury FC’s Stadium

English League Two club Bury Football Club have announced their biggest ever sponsorship deal for a three-year partnership with Sports Retailer JD Sports Fashion PLC.  

The agreement will see Bury’s Gigg Lane stadium re-named ‘The JD Stadium’ with immediate effect. JD will also be the main shirt sponsor from next season, online and demonstrates the clubs determination to drive significant progress both on and off the pitch and represents the largest commercial deal in their long and proud history. 

JD Sports was founded in Bury in 1981 and has since grown to over 350 stores in the UK and abroad. The company is still based locally in Pilsworth, pills  Bury. 

JD Group Chief Executive, Barry Bown, said: “We are delighted to be associated with Bury Football Club and look forward to assisting the club going forward. As a company that is based locally for over 30 years, we are proud to support Bury FC and its long term goals.” 

Bury FC Chairman Stewart Day said:  “This is an amazing deal for Bury Football Club and highlights the hard work being put in behind the scenes to secure the future of this great Club. Our Commercial team have worked tirelessly on this for the past few months and it is a credit to them that this deal has now been signed. I hope our many loyal fans appreciate the progress being made to ensure financial security at the Club.  This is such an exciting partnership for the club and would like to thank JD Sports Fashion PLC for their commitment to our vision, which is to take Bury Football Club back to the Championship.”

Sentient Jet Renews Deal as Official Private Jet Partner of Boston Celtics

Boston Celtics has extended their partnership with Sentient Jet for the private aviation company to remain the Official Private Jet Partner of the National Basketball Association (NBA) franchise.

The partnership will continue to provide special opportunities for Celtics fans seeking private aviation, and will allow for Sentient Jet to grow their support of the Boston Celtics Shamrock Foundation.

“We are proud to continue our partnership with Sentient Jet to provide our fans convenient access to best in class private aviation services,” Boston Celtics Team President Rich Gotham said. “Sentient’s continued support of the Shamrock Foundation demonstrates the commitment we share to better serve children in need throughout New England.”

As part of the continued partnership, Sentient Jet will continue to team with the Boston Celtics Shamrock Foundation on select events and other initiatives to support the group’s charitable endeavors. In addition, Sentient Jet will continue to sponsor the Concierge Desk within the Boston Celtics Courtside Club, providing direct access for VIP guests to book a private jet flight while enjoying a game at the Boston Garden.

“As a Boston-area company, it continues to be an honor for Sentient to partner with the legendary Boston Celtics and support the Boston Celtics Shamrock Foundation, a special organization that brings much-needed educational and support programs to children in need across the area,” Sentient’s President Andrew Collins said. “We are pleased to renew this partnership and look forward to another three years as the Official Private Jet Partner to the Boston Celtics.”

Barcelona Reveal 2016 Extension for UNICEF Sponsorship Deal

FC Barcelona have renewed their shirt sponsorship deal with UNICEF where they will continue to pay $2 million for the United Nations Children’s Fund logo to be displayed on the back of their shirts until 2016.

The current agreement was due to expire next year and the Barca directors approved a two-year extension at a board meeting today, the Spanish champions said on their website.

Barcelona Spokesman and Secretary Toni Freixa said: “We are very satisfied with this alliance.”

Barca and UNICEF first joined forces in 2006 and Barca’s Argentine World Player of the Year Lionel Messi is one of the fund’s global goodwill ambassadors.

For a number of years Barcelona used to have UNICEF name on the front of their shirts, which made them one of the few sides in football not to display a corporate logo. But in 2011 they agreed a a sponsorship deal with Qatar Sports Investment worth 30 million euros for Qatar Airways.

Williams F1 Ends PDVSA Sponsorship Ties after Maldonado Exit

Formula 1 team Williams have revealed they will end their association with Venezuelan state oil company PDVSA at the end of the season following the departure of driver Pastor Maldonado from the team.

Maldonado, a native of Venezuela, was replaced earlier on Monday by Brazilian Felipe Massa who made the move from Ferrari.

Claire Williams, Deputy Team Principal at Williams, told Reuters: “It (the branding) won’t be on the car for next year.”

“There is no (further) connection with PDVSA as obviously Pastor is now leaving the team.”

Maldonado has been backed by the oil giant throughout his career and his sponsorship millions have been eagerly sought by other teams. Williams said the driver had taken the decision to look elsewhere.

“We wish him well in that new challenge and we have to see where he ends up next year, but the Williams team won’t have a connection to Venezuela next year,” she said.

The PDVSA sponsorship deal was with Williams, rather than a specific driver, and still had another two years to run.

The Venezuelan money made up a significant part of the Williams budget but sources indicated the team will be sheltered from any immediate impact by highly favourable severance terms.

“I think when our numbers come out next year, people will see what has actually gone on behind the scenes with this whole arrangement,” said Claire Williams.

Williams identified Brazil as a suitable replacement in terms of bringing in the financial backing.

“I think Brazil is one of the sport’s biggest markets, so it’s really up to us to go out and commercialise Felipe as our driver.”

“We’ve been operating and looking for sponsorship in the Brazilian market for a long time now, we’ve had great Brazilian partners in the past. So we will be going out to Brazil to see what we can do out there.”

“I hope we can bring some important companies to Williams from Brazil, I think Brazil is in a good moment and Williams has everything to give a good image,” Massa told Reuters. “So it would be nice to have some Brazilian sponsors as well.”

Mac Tools Renew John Force Racing Sponsorship

The most winningest team in NHRA history John Force Racing has inked a sponsorship deal with Mac Tools through 2017.

The relationship between John Force Racing and Mac Tools began in 1996 and has continued to be one of the most beneficial to the 18-time NHRA Mello Yello Funny Car championship team.

“Mac Tools has been with us for almost twenty years and we have won a lot of races and championships with their tools. They are a tremendous partner and at the end of the day this is a team effort that starts with the crew guys putting these race cars together. I have a lot of respect for the folks at Mac Tools and I am very proud to be extending this relationship, illness ” said John Force, CEO of John Force Racing, Inc.

Since 1996 John Force Racing has won thirteen NHRA Funny Car world championships and 177 NHRA Funny Car national events with Mac Tools as their official tool partner.

“We have an exceptional relationship with John Force Racing and are honored to know that our tools have helped the Force organization accomplish winning the most races in NHRA history. We are extending our associate partnership to continue our momentum by increasing the exposure for our products and brand. This program allows us to offer unique limited edition co-branded Mac Tools and John Force products for our Distributors and loyal customers. ” said Brett Shaw, President of Mac Tools.

John Force Racing concluded the 2013 NHRA Mello Yello Drag Racing Series season with another championship by team owner and driver of the Castrol GTX Ford Mustang John Force.
